      • ★ In the Serer religion originating in Senegal, Mauritania, and Gambia, Sirius is referred to as Yoonir, and is considered one of the most sacred stars in the religion. It is used to forecast rainfall so that the Serer farmers can begin planting seeds.

    In the religion of the Serer people of Senegal, the Gambia and Mauritania, Sirius is called Yoonir from the Serer language (and some of the Cangin language speakers, who are all ethnically Serers). The star Sirius is one of the most important and sacred stars in Serer religious cosmology and symbolism.
